Shopping
- El Paseo (Shop this famous strip in Palm Desert (about 25 minutes outside of Downtown Palm Springs) and book pedicures or blowouts at one of the spas on the Drive)
- Wilma and Frieda’s is a great brunch spot on El Paseo (they also have a new location in downtown Palm Springs)
- Stay local and shop in Downtown Palm Springs on North Palm Canyon Drive & The Shops at Thirteen Forty Five
- Head to Cabazon & Desert Hills Outlets for a serious shopping sesh (complete with photos by the famous dinosaurs and windmills)
- Vintage Shopping

Group Cycles around Downtown
- Social Cycle – 2 Hour Tours that stop at a few bars & restaurants
- Sunny Cycle – Modern tours, group and individual tours available. Bike has flat screnn TV, stereo, USB phone chargers, misters and electric motor function to ease up on the ride

Nightly Shenanigans
-
The Nest!
- Your Bachelorette party would not be complete without a trip to The Nest. Make a reservation in the restaurant to skip the line! Even if you have dinner elsewhere, book a reservation and have your first round of drinks and a couple appetizers at the table before heading into the bar side.
-
Melvyn’s
- A fun place to go for live music and a martini after dinner!
